Hello team,
I have created and installer, where I have used JAVA product feature. In java product I have selected 64bit Open JRE. I build app version 1 and it runs successfully.
Now I have just updated version and build new release with Version 2. All features are same application is working fine.
1. If I install version 1, it works fine
2. If I install version 2, it works fine
3. I install version 1 manually, and install version 2 as an update using updater feature. Application started successfully but I do received crypto errors on some machines. This happens only when both version 1 and version to has JRE1.8 included in it.
a. If both have JRE 1.8 I receive crypto error
b. if version 1 contains JRE1.8 and version 2 contains JRE 11, app update works well and then application also works fine
c. If both have JRE 11, app update works well and then application also works fine
So can you please help me to understand why this can happen? Why app update is causing issue when both versions have JAVA product with JRE 11